FUJI TR-0N/3 Thermal Overload Relay (2.2-3.4A)
Key Features:
-
Thermal Overload Protection:
-
The TR-0N/3 provides effective thermal overload protection by monitoring the current passing through the motor. If the current exceeds the preset threshold for a prolonged period, the relay will trip, preventing the motor from overheating and avoiding potential damage to its windings.
-
-
Current Range:
-
This relay is adjustable within a range of 2.2 A to 3.4 A, making it suitable for protecting motors with current ratings in this range. The adjustable trip setting allows for precise motor protection by matching the relay’s trip point to the motor’s rated current.
-
-
Adjustable Trip Settings:
-
The adjustable trip setting feature ensures that the TR-0N/3 can be fine-tuned to provide optimal protection for different types of motors. This adjustment is essential for ensuring that the motor is only tripped when there is an actual overload situation, rather than during normal operation.
-
-
Manual Reset After Trip:
-
After the relay trips due to an overload condition, it must be manually reset before the motor can restart. This feature ensures that operators address the underlying issue (such as excessive load or insufficient cooling) before restarting the motor, preventing further damage.
-
-
Visual Trip Indicator:
-
The visual trip indicator clearly shows when the relay has tripped, allowing operators to quickly identify the cause of the trip. This aids in the efficient troubleshooting and maintenance of the system, reducing downtime.
-
-
Compact and Space-Saving Design:
-
The TR-0N/3 relay has a compact design, making it suitable for installation in confined spaces within control panels. Its small size allows for efficient use of space while still providing effective motor protection.
-
-
Phase Failure Protection:
-
In addition to thermal overload protection, the TR-0N/3 offers phase failure protection, safeguarding motors from damage caused by phase loss or unbalanced phases. These conditions can lead to motor overheating and failure if left unaddressed.
-
-
Wide Operating Temperature Range:
-
The TR-0N/3 operates in a temperature range of -5°C to +40°C, ensuring reliable performance even in harsh or variable environmental conditions.
-
-
DIN Rail Mounting:
-
The TR-0N/3 is designed to be mounted on a DIN rail, making it easy to install in electrical control panels. This allows for quick and secure installation while maintaining a clean and organized control panel setup.

Technical Specifications:
-
Model: TR-0N/3
-
Current Range: 2.2 A to 3.4 A (Adjustable)
-
Voltage Rating: Typically 380-415V AC (verify motor voltage)
-
Frequency: 50/60 Hz
-
Reset Type: Manual reset after trip
-
Overload Protection Class: Class 10 (standard motor protection class)
-
Mounting Type: DIN rail mount for easy installation
-
Operating Temperature Range: -5°C to +40°C
-
Indication: Visual trip indicator for easy fault detection
-
Phase Failure Protection: Yes, protects against phase loss or unbalanced phases
-
Enclosure Type: Open type (designed for installation in control panels)
-
Certifications: Typically UL, CE, and other relevant international certifications
